The Pacific Armashield door set is an all-steel security door set, hung in a steel frame. The door set is designed for resistance to attack to the outside (hinge) face. Test results refer to a single leaf hinged door set. This door set is Explosive Blast tested with a limited range of hardware.

Notes:
This door set is suitable for installation into a timber or masonry wall of equal security construction as the door type.
All steel leaf with attack face in 6mm steel. Non attack (inside) face is a removable light gauge steel panel (rivet fixed as standard).

Hardware must be specified in detail at the time of ordering so that correct preparation of the steel door leaf and frame can be made. This includes any door furniture or items which may be screw-fixed to or through the outside face.
Surface-mounted closers mounted on the inside face are recommended.
Fully mortised 4½ x 4½ Stainless steel Institutional hinges are standard on the hinged Armashield door set.
Locking systems with multiple bolts including top and bottom bolts, internally fitted to the Armashield door set, are available from Pacific Door Systems.
This door set is only available in a steel frame.

The standard glazing system provides a flush attack face and steel beading with fixings on the “non-attack” face. The system is adaptable to various thicknesses of security glazing according to requirements.
A hinged Armashield door set with Surelock McGill D4 three point locking was subjected to a Level 4 attack according to AS3555-1988 "Building Elements - Testing and Rating for Intruder Resistance".
Two men attacked the door set with common hand & power tools and succeeded in removing the door leaf from its frame (thus forming an opening in the door set) after 27 minutes 30 seconds.
The standard Armashield door set has been successfully tested to AS/NZS 2343:1997 “Bullet resistant panels and elements” with ratings of:

Ballistic rated door sets require either a fully-grouted frame installation to masonry or concrete walls, or else ballistic protection built into the frame during manufacture. Matching Ballistic Wall Panels are described in a separate section.
The Pacific ARMASHIELD single leaf doorset is tested to level EXR 2 of EN 13124:2004 “Windows, doors and shutters – Explosion resistance”.
An explosive charge of 3 kg TNT was detonated 3 metres away from the door.
The Pacific ARMASHIELD pair doorset is tested to level EXR 1 (3 kg TNT at 5 metres).
Note: Vision panels are not an option for blast resistant doorsets. Hardware is limited.
This door leaf has a thermal insulation rating (R-value) of 0.029 Km2/W.
